I am interested in getting an electronic trading journal for my ES futures trades.

Can someone please tell me which one can accept Interativebrokers trades import and has a feature to analyze which trading hours are more favorable and unfavarable intraday ?

Can Insight trading journal do that ? If not, which one can ?

I have used Tradervue, and I believe it can do that hour analysis you mentioned. It's been a long time since I tried it, but I recall that it did quite a lot. I never used it with IB.

I'm not using it now because I decided I didn't need it, but not due to any deficiency in it that I can recall now.

They do have a discount for Elite members. You can click on the "Elite Discounts" tab at the top of every page and then select them from the list. They will then get in touch with you.

As I recall, they have a free trial so you can check it out before committing. They give a 30-day money back guarantee also as part of the FIO Elite offer after you buy. I just asked for it and got it back with no problem.

I don't know if it will meet what you need or not, but you can slice and dice your trades in many different ways. As I mentioned, I decided I just didn't need it, which is more about my laziness, perhaps, than about them.
